Abstract (EN)
In the last few years, utilizing deep learning techniques for predicting tumor presence on brain MR images became quite common.We offer a semantic segmentation method that uses a convolutional neural network to autonomously segment brain tumors on 3D Brain Tumor Segmentation (BraTS) image data sets using four different imaging modalities in this research (T1, T1C, T2, and Flair). In addition, our research incorporates whole-brain 3D imaging and a comparison of ground truth and anticipated labels in 3D. This method was effectively applied to acquire specific tumor regions and measurements such as height, width, and depth, and images were presented in various planes including sagittal, coronal, and axial. In terms of tumor prediction, the evaluation findings of semantic segmentation performed by a deep learning network are extremely promising. The average prediction ratio was found to be 91.718. The mean IoU (Intersection over Union) score was 86.946 and the mean BF score was 92.938. Finally, the test images' dice scores revealed a considerable resemblance between the ground truth and predicted labels. As a result, semantic segmentation metrics and 3D imaging can both be viewed as useful for effectively diagnosing brain tumors. Calculating the surface areas of the brain, real and predicted labels, and applying this process to all slices is very useful in terms of comparing tumor volume information. As a result, the predicted volume values are very close to the ground truth volume values, showing that this study can determine the presence of tumors by the deep learning method and tumor size by surface area algorithm. In addition, the calculation of the brain tumor volume and 3D modeling will facilitate clear visualization of the tumor site and understanding the size of the tumor.
